Message d'erreur suite mise à jour => [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config

Bonjour,

Je viens de faire la dernière mise (v 4.9.3 (2025-05-08 17:33:10)) et depuis j’ai des erreurs dans les logs en continue :

[2025-05-09 21:00:46]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:00:46]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:00:46]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:00:51]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:00:56]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:01]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:07]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:12]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:17]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:22]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:29]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:35]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:40]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:46]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:52]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:01:58]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:04]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:10]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:16]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:22]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:28]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:34]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:40]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:46]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:53]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:02:59]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:03:05]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:03:11]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:03:17]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:03:23]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config
[2025-05-09 21:03:28] ERROR  : [T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config

J’ai fait la modification qui est indiqué dans ce fil (en # la ligne initiale et en ajoutant la ligne avec correction) , mais le problème persiste :

[T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config

        #if (($consoPort == "" && $productionPort == "") && $activation_Modem == 1){
        if (($consoPort == "" && $productionPort == "") && $activation_Modem == 1 && $twoCptCartelectronic != 1) {

J’ai tenté de rebooter le démon , mais toujours pareil.

Avez vous des idées?

Merci

Tu pourrais envoyer des copies d’écran de ta configuration ?

Voici :

logs « Info Modem »

n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type
nice: « /var/www/html/plugins/teleinfo/ressources/venv/bin/python3 »: Aucun fichier ou dossier de ce type

Conf du plugin

Conf de mon équipement


Bizarre, j’ai dû oublier qq chose car maintenant le répertoire c’est resources , il y a 1 s en moins. Je regarde ça

Tu as bien relancer une installation des dépendances ?

non, je vais le faire

Dépendances en cours à 50% depuis 16mn

0000|Le dossier ressources existe, il sera supprimé !
0001|======================================================================
0002|== 09/05/2025 21:48:22 == Installation des dépendances de teleinfo
0003|======================================================================
0004|[  5% ] : Nettoyage APT...
0005|[  9% ] : Nettoyage APT : [  OK  ]
0006|[ 10% ] : Mise à jour APT...
0007|[ 14% ] : Mise à jour APT : [  OK  ]
0008|[ 15% ] : Installation des paquets APT...
0009|[ 19% ] : Installation des paquets APT : [  OK  ]
0010|[ 20% ] : Initialisation de python3 et des prérequis...
0011|[ 29% ] : Initialisation de python3 et des prérequis : [  OK  ]
0012|[ 30% ] : Initialisation de PyEnv...
0013|** PyEnv required: 3.9.2 < 3.11 **
0014|[ 39% ] : Initialisation de PyEnv : [  OK  ]
0015|[ 40% ] : Installation ou Mise à jour de PyEnv...
0016|[ 49% ] : Installation ou Mise à jour de PyEnv : [  OK  ]
0017|[ 50% ] : Install Python 3.11 avec PyEnv...

Dépendances finies mais le souci est toujours là.

Dans tes copies d’écran il n’y a pas celle du modem. Tu as quoi comme matériel ?

C’est ce montage là, avec un NodeMCU. WifInfo, le serveur WEB Téléinfo aux multiples facettes – Charles's Blog
Je viens de voir que je ne peux plus arrêter le démon. Alors qu’avec ce montage, le démon était toujours forcé arrêté. Je pense que le message d’erreur vient du fait que le démon est en route alors qu’il faut que je le bloque en position KO.

Il faut le redémarrer, tu as accès en ssh à ton jeedom ? Si oui il faut saisir

pkill -f teleinfo.py

c’est fait

root@JeedomSmart:~# pkill -f teleinfo.py
root@JeedomSmart:~# ps -ef | grep teleinfo
root     1909505 1909307  0 22:52 pts/0    00:00:00 grep --color=auto teleinfo

Mais toujours impossible de l’arrêter via la configuration du plugin.

avec sudo devant ça devrait mieux aller

sudo pkill -f teleinfo.py

Bonjour,

il est loggé en tant que root donc sudo ne sert à rien.
Et la sortie de ps montre que plus aucun processus teleinfo ne tourne (sauf le grep…).

A+
Michel

c’est là où tu vois ma maitrise du linux :slight_smile:

1 « J'aime »

Salut,

Bizarre du coup que le process ne soit pas vu via le ps -ef mais quand même vu running dans la conf du plugin :frowning:

en fait tu as potentiellement 3 démons qui peuvent tourner indépendamment les une des autres. Il faudrait aussi vérifier teleinfo_2_cpt.py et teleinfo_mqtt.py

sinon tu pourrais envoyer la page de configuration générale et celle de la partie modem stp

Rien avec teleinfo

root@JeedomSmart:~# ps -ef | grep teleinfo_2_cpt.py
root     2067086 1909307  0 09:18 pts/0    00:00:00 grep --color=auto teleinfo_2_cpt.py
root@JeedomSmart:~# ps -ef | grep teleinfo_mqtt.py
root     2067102 1909307  0 09:18 pts/0    00:00:00 grep --color=auto teleinfo_mqtt.py
root@JeedomSmart:~# ps -ef | grep teleinfo
root     2067107 1909307  0 09:18 pts/0    00:00:00 grep --color=auto teleinfo

Voici les copies d’écran :




tu lui dis qu’il y a un modem et il n’est pas configuré. C’est normal que ça ne fonctionne pas. Le wifinfo envoie directement à teleinfo les données sans passer par un démon. Décoches « utilisation d’un modem téléinformation » et ça devrait aller mieux

Si ça ne change rien, re envoie les logs stp

Je suis dans la même situation je pense.
Je viens de faire la mise à jour 4.9.3 sur un jeedom 4.4.19 / Debian 11 avec remontée des infos du compteur par un Wifinfo (donc par l’API téléinfo) et depuis le plug-in me spam de :

[TELEINFO_deamon_infoserial] Aucun port modem configuré, revoir votre config

Et le bouton pour arrêter de deamon (qui était bien arrêté avant la mise à jour) ne semble avoir aucun effet (gestion automatique désactivé comme c’était avant)
En activant la gestion automatique le daemon reste activé et ça continue de spammer les logs.

A côté de ça la remontée des infos fonctionne normalement.


Informations Jeedom

Core : 4.4.19 (master)
DNS Jeedom : non

Plugin : Téléinfo
Version : 2025-05-08 17:33:10 (stable)
Statut Démon : Démarré - (2022-08-20 16:45:51)

Informations complémentaires
Compteur #1 - Mode : Consommateur - HPHC? : pas de HPHC ancienne formule - Nouveaux index? : pas de new index

OS: debian 11 on RPI 4 B ; PHP: 7.4.33 ; Python: 3.9.2
teleinfo: version 4.9.3 ; cmds: 71

1 « J'aime »